Building a durable partnership strategy with streaming platforms begins with clarity about goals, audiences, and value exchange. Producers should map channel strategies alongside platform priorities, identifying where a film’s themes intersect with a platform’s genre funnels, data signals, and seasonal promotions. Early conversations should cover contractual flexibility, attribution standards, and clear milestones for evaluation. By framing success around long-term visibility rather than single-release spikes, teams can align content packaging, metadata optimization, and cross-promotional opportunities. This approach reduces churn, enhances audience retention, and creates a shared language for iterative experimentation. The result is a foundation built on trust, transparency, and measurable routines that endure beyond launches.
Once goals are aligned, creating a collaborative workflow is essential. This means establishing regular check-ins, shared dashboards, and a joint editorial calendar that respects each party’s constraints. Teams should co-create audience personas, testing hypotheses about thumbnail design, synopsis language, and watch-time hooks. Data transparency is critical, but so is interpretive insight: platform analytics must be translated into actionable steps for production, marketing, and partnerships. By coordinating release windows with platform promotional cycles—such as spotlight features, genre collections, or regional campaigns—partners can maximize visibility when the audience is most receptive. A disciplined cadence keeps initiatives fresh while honoring long-term discovery mechanisms.
Build flexible processes that honor data while prioritizing human judgment.
A sustainable strategy requires a robust metadata framework that helps platforms understand a film’s unique appeal. Content creators should invest in consistent tagging, genre labels, mood descriptors, and cultural context, ensuring discoverers encounter precise matches for their interests. Metadata should reflect evolving audience segments and be updated with seasonal trends. In addition, producers can develop standardized image sets and trailer cuts tailored to platform formats, maximizing first impressions. Coupled with thoughtful seasonality planning, this approach supports long-term discovery by feeding platform algorithms with high-quality signals that recur across cycles. The cumulative effect is greater reach and deeper engagement over time.

Personalization remains a cornerstone of sustainable promotion. Beyond generic metadata, collaborative teams should experiment with audience-specific messaging, regionally tailored copy, and culturally resonant artwork. Platforms reward advertisers and content owners who demonstrate sensitivity to local preferences while maintaining a universal quality bar. By investing in localized subtitling, dubbing, and accessibility features, partners broaden potential reach without diluting core branding. The goal is consistent, respectful personalization that feels native to each viewer. When viewers recognize their tastes reflected in a platform’s recommendations, the likelihood of sustained engagement rises, reinforcing a virtuous loop between content and discoverability.
Invest in accountability, governance, and continuous learning for resilience.
A mature partnership emphasizes reciprocal learning. Producers should request platform-facing insights—without compromising trade secrets—that illuminate how recommendations evolve and which audience segments respond to specific formats. In exchange, platforms gain access to creator feedback loops, including test-screening results and post-release observations. This collaboration should yield joint case studies highlighting successful tactics, from pack-out campaigns to multi-format storytelling. Sharing knowledge builds credibility and helps both sides refine future strategies. When both parties see tangible improvements in discovery metrics and viewer quality of engagement, the relationship becomes inherently scalable, inviting deeper commitments and more ambitious co-creation.

Governance agreements are the backbone of longevity. Contracts should define performance metrics, sampling rights, renewal terms, and exit clauses with practical, humane language. Teams need to predefine dispute resolution processes and ensure compliance with audience data protections, content standards, and regional regulations. A well-structured governance framework reduces friction during misalignment and supports quick pivots in response to shifting platform policies. Transparent governance also signals stability to audiences and investors, reinforcing confidence in the partnership’s ability to sustain discoverability across cycles. With predictability in place, teams can pursue long-horizon opportunities rather than chasing short-term promotions.

Long-term discoverability thrives on a diversified promotional portfolio. Rather than concentrating on a single platform feature, teams should cultivate a mix of editorial placements, creator partnerships, and promotional snippets across formats. Each tactic should be tested for efficiency, with clear hypotheses and an objective method to measure lift in saves, shares, and completion rates. This diversified approach ensures that discovery does not hinge on a single algorithmic decision but rests on a constellation of signals. Over time, audiences discover content through multiple pathways, reinforcing recognition and interest that persist beyond initial visibility spikes.
Strategic alignment with platform ambitionshelps ensure sustained visibility. Understanding a platform’s broader goals—such as expanding regional catalogs, investing in diverse voices, or promoting genre-driven collections—enables producers to tailor pitches that fit these ambitions. When a film aligns with a platform’s mission, it benefits from baked-in promotional opportunities, co-branded campaigns, and preferential treatment in curated spaces. This synergy builds a healthy ecosystem where platforms see tangible returns from lasting collaborations, and creators receive predictable, enduring avenues for discovery and growth.

A practical method for maintaining momentum is to implement quarterly strategy reviews. These reviews should assess what worked, what didn’t, and why, while remaining mindful of the evolving platform landscape. Teams can examine changes in algorithmic behavior, user engagement patterns, and the effectiveness of localization efforts. The objective is not to chase every new feature but to refine a core set of effective tactics that endure across seasons. Documented learnings feed into playbooks that guide new campaigns, ensuring that discoverability improves incrementally and predictably instead of episodically.
Cross-functional alignment matters just as much as cross-platform collaboration. Marketing, data analytics, legal, and creative teams must speak a common language, sharing vocabulary and expectations. When all parties understand the mechanics of platform promotion and audience behavior, they can design cohesive campaigns that integrate metadata, creative assets, and timing. This unity reduces friction, accelerates decision-making, and sustains momentum through organizational changes. A resilient partnership becomes a living system, adapting to audience feedback and platform innovations without breaking the thread of long-term discoverability.
Finally, communities around a film—fans, critics, and cultural stakeholders—should be engaged responsibly to support lasting visibility. Encouraging dialogue, inviting creator commentary, and hosting behind-the-scenes experiences can deepen audience connection while staying aligned with platform guidelines. Transparent storytelling about production, influences, and cultural impact helps cultivate trust and loyalty. When audiences feel seen and respected, their advocacy naturally extends beyond a single title. Platform teams often prioritize content that resonates with authentic voices; nurturing these relationships over time creates a durable network of discoverability that sustains momentum across releases.
The most effective sustainable partnership strategy blends strategic foresight with sympathetic execution. It requires a willingness to iterate, learn from data without surrendering creative integrity, and invest in people and processes that endure. By building metadata ecosystems, honoring localization, and aligning with platform missions, producers can secure recurring opportunities for discovery and promotions. The end result is a resilient platform-creator loop in which each party gains measurable value, audiences experience meaningful connections with content, and the long arc of visibility continues to expand, season after season, title after title.
